Anything really. Usually either rings, labret(lip) posts, or straight barbells. Rings are worn in ones that are close to the edge/helix portion of your ear. Studs and barbells are usually worn in low conchs or ones that are far in the center. But you can wear whatever.

Q: What jewelry is used in a conch piercing?

What is a daith piercing?

A daith piercing is one type of ear piercing, this piercing rests deep in the shell of the ear at the root of the helix crus( the ridge of cartilage just above the ear canal that fades down into the conch). Most ears are configured with a pierceable crest at this location. It is a subtle but attractive piercing because of its concentric appearance; the jewelry frames the tissue and, in turn, the ear frames the jewelry. When placed properly, the lower part of the ring seems to come directly out of the ear canal.

What are the advantages and disadvantages of using conch shell?

Advantages: Conch shells are durable and can be used for decorative purposes, jewelry making, or as musical instruments. They are also culturally significant in various traditions and beliefs. Disadvantages: Unfortunately, harvesting conch shells can have negative consequences on marine ecosystems as it can disrupt the balance of the ecosystem and harm the conch populations. Overharvesting can also lead to a decline in conch populations, impacting the biodiversity of the ocean.
